CIO Magizine conducted an exclusive survey of 413 CIO.com visitors involved in technology purchases at their organizations in July 2009.
The survey asked respondents to answer a variety of questions about the use of unified communcations, including determining factors for purchase, benefits received and future plans around use of the advanced technology.
The survey results for the 32% of respondents currently using UC include:
Benefits considered to have the greatest impact include:- Faster productivity 64%
- Faster response time and delivery of information 50%
- Reduced travel expenses 40%
- Improved customer service 31.6%
It's interesting to note that the result we hear about the most often, reduced travel expense, was in 3rd place. And the argument for Green IT was only considered a great benefit by 8.3%.
Regarding functionality currently being implemented:
- 26% are installing VOIP
- 24.5% IP Telephony
- 18.2% video conferencing
- 17.4% unified messaging
